Unpacking Genomic Modification?

Gene therapy is a clinical treatment that involves engineering a patient’s genome to counteract or halt health conditions. This is realized through different mechanisms, including:

Genetic Substitution – Introducing a healthy genetic segment to substitute a defective or missing unit.

Gene Knockdown – Disrupting the manifestation of deleterious genes.

Gene Editing – Precisely modifying the genetic code using cutting-edge instruments like gene scissors.

Ex Vivo Genetic Modification – Modifying organic tissues under external conditions and injecting them into the host.

This cutting-edge sector has made significant strides with the evolution of biotechnology, opening up potentialities to treat disorders earlier believed to be hopeless.

Viral Vectors

Viruses have evolved to seamlessly deliver nucleic acids into host cells, establishing them as a viable method for DNA-based treatment. Widely used viral vectors feature:

Adenoviruses – Capable of infecting both mitotic and non-dividing cells but often trigger immune responses.

Parvovirus-based carriers – Highly regarded due to their reduced immune response and ability to sustain prolonged DNA transcription.

Retroviruses and this contact form Lentiviruses – Incorporate into the recipient's DNA, ensuring long-lasting genetic alteration, with lentiviruses being particularly advantageous for modifying quiescent cells.

Synthetic Gene Transport Mechanisms

Non-viral delivery methods present a less immunogenic choice, reducing the risk of immune reactions. These encompass:

Liposomes and Nanoparticles – Packaging DNA or RNA for effective cellular uptake.

Electroporation – Applying electric shocks to create temporary pores in cell membranes, allowing genetic material to enter.

Intramuscular Gene Delivery – Delivering nucleic acids precisely into specific organs.

Clinical Implementation of Gene Editing

Genetic treatments have demonstrated efficacy across multiple medical fields, significantly impacting the management of inherited conditions, oncological diseases, and infectious diseases.

Addressing Inherited Diseases

Various hereditary diseases originate in monogenic defects, making them ideal candidates for genetic correction. Several breakthroughs encompass:

Cystic Fibrosis – Research aiming to incorporate working CFTR sequences are showing promising results.

Hemophilia – Gene therapy trials focus on regenerating the generation of hemostatic molecules.

Muscular Dystrophy – CRISPR-mediated gene editing offers hope for Duchenne Muscular Dystrophy patients.

Hemoglobinopathies and Erythrocyte Disorders – Genomic treatment approaches aim to rectify red blood cell abnormalities.

Cancer Gene Therapy

Gene therapy plays a vital role in oncology, either by engineering lymphocytes to eliminate cancerous growths or by genetically modifying tumor tissues to inhibit their growth. Some of the most promising tumor-targeted genetic solutions consist of:

Chimeric Antigen Receptor T-Cell Engineering – Reprogrammed immune cells focusing on malignancy-associated proteins.

Oncolytic Viruses – Engineered viruses that exclusively invade and destroy tumor cells.

Reactivation of Oncogene Inhibitors – Restoring the function of growth-regulatory genetic elements to control proliferation.


Management of Infectious Sicknesses

Molecular therapy provides viable solutions for long-term conditions including retroviral disease. Prototype procedures include:

Genome-edited HIV Treatment – Targeting and destroying virus-afflicted structures.

Gene Editing of Lymphocytes – Programming Helper cells impervious to viral invasion.

Deciphering Innovative Medical Interventions

Cellular and genetic treatments exemplify two specific yet naturally associated domains within the healthcare industry:

Regenerative Cell Therapy consists of the transplantation, enhancement, or infusion of active cells inside the human body to combat illness. Examples of this comprise hematopoietic cell replacements, immunotherapy using engineered T-cells, and tissue restoration strategies for tissue regeneration.

Gene Therapy targets rectifying or engineering faulty genes inside an individual’s genome to address congenital abnormalities. The process utilizes specialized DNA delivery tools that place corrective sequences within biological organisms.

These revolutionary approaches are driving a new era where medical disorders that were once managed with lifelong medications or aggressive clinical measures could potentially be cured by a one-time genetic fix.

The Science Behind Cell and Gene Therapies

Exploring Cell Therapy: The Future of Medicine

Biological treatments applies the therapeutic power of cellular functions to address health conditions. Significant therapies comprise:

Hematopoietic Stem Cell Grafts:
Used to treat leukemia, lymphoma, and other blood disorders through renewal of blood-forming cells with compatible biological grafts.

CAR-T Cell Therapy: A pioneering anti-cancer strategy in which a individual’s lymphocytes are modified to target with precision and attack cancer cells.

Regenerative Stem Cell Treatment: Studied for its therapeutic value in mitigating self-attacking conditions, bone and joint injuries, and neurodegenerative disorders.

Genetic Engineering Solutions: Transforming the Code of Life

Gene therapy functions through adjusting the underlying problem of genetic diseases:

Direct Genetic Therapy: Transfers modified genes inside the individual’s system, like the government-sanctioned Spark Therapeutics’ Luxturna for treating hereditary ocular disorders.

Cell-Extraction Gene Treatment: Entails adjusting a patient’s cells under controlled conditions and then reintroducing them, as evidenced by some experimental treatments for hemoglobinopathy conditions and immune deficiencies.

The advent of precision DNA-editing has further accelerated gene therapy clinical trials, allowing for targeted alterations at the molecular structure.

Cutting-Edge Advancements in Modern Treatment

Cell and gene therapies are revolutionizing disease management methods throughout medical disciplines:

Cancer Treatment

The authorization of engineered lymphocyte treatments like Novartis’ Kymriah and Gilead’s Yescarta has redefined the landscape of cancer treatment, especially for those with refractory hematologic diseases who have exhausted other options.

Genomic Syndromes

Conditions for instance a genetic neuromuscular disorder along with SCD, which previously presented minimal therapeutic choices, currently feature promising genomic medicine strategies including Zolgensma alongside Casgevy.

Nervous system Ailments

Molecular medicine is actively researched for cognitive impairments including Parkinson’s disease as well as a severe neurodegenerative condition, as multiple medical studies showing groundbreaking results.

Orphan together with Neglected Ailments

With roughly thousands of unique health challenges impacting a significant number of individuals globally, cellular and genetic treatments bring potential cures in situations where traditional medicine has struggled.
